Transaction 7086e17c839a51563ef58c8e0250ca2ea3af0895794bceaf04e1e91163f44f11
1 Input
2 Outputs
- 7086e17c839a51563ef58c8e0250ca2ea3af0895794bceaf04e1e91163f44f11:0
- 7086e17c839a51563ef58c8e0250ca2ea3af0895794bceaf04e1e91163f44f11:1
value 4350000
address 18fEvbHuk1y2wnEz9vMypr5ULjz9jUKgv4
value 789737054
address 3PVvdr5mUk1DAhDYafELzUSSaeTdibbzEp